The Paxil Danger Zone: Risks Higher During First Trimester

The health risks associated with Paxil (paroxetine) are not constant. For pregnant women, the risk that their Paxil prescription contributes to their fetus’s development of a birth defect are notably higher during the first trimester. In fact, recent medical studies reveal that Paxil patients in their first three months of pregnancy are between 150 and 200 percent more likely to give birth to a child with a heart defect than non-Paxil patients.

 

The medical risks associated with Paxil (paroxetine) aren’t new news. However, the legal consequences are changing. In 2009, a jury awarded a Paxil family between 2 and 3 million dollars in compensation for the harm that the drug manufacturer imposed upon their child. As of mid-2010, the maker of Paxil faced more than 800 lawsuits and roughly $1,000,000,000 in product liability claims.
